I've just completed reauthoring a few movies that have subs and had problems in Scenarist. After the failed Scenarist step of the DVD2DVD process, I had the video and audio assets I needed. I used subrip and subtitle workshop to create a new subtitle file that was muxed all together using Maestro.
I know it is a different process than you use now but it was necessary for me since I could never get the Scenarist problems sorted out (it is a complex program).
